      Let \(n>1\) be a fixed positive integer, let R be a periodic ring, and define \(I_ n\) to be the set of \(x\in R\) such that \(x^ n=x\). It is proved that if the nilpotent elements of R commute and \(I_ n\) is an ideal, then R is a subdirect product of a commutative nil ring and finite fields of at most n elements. This, of course, extends the known structure theorem for rings satisfying the identity \(x^ n=x\).
